The ingredients needed to prepare Beef Carpaccio and Papas Hauncaina:
- Take Aji Amarillo puree
- You need 3 oz Aji Ammarillo
- Provide 1/2 oz Feta Cheese
- Provide 1/2 oz olive oil, extra virgin
- Use Carpaccio
- Prepare 6 oz Shaved tenderloin of beef
- Use Potato Salad
- Get 9 oz Purple Potatoes, cut and blanched
- Get 1/4 oz chopped hard boiled egg
- Get 1 pinch small diced red bell pepper
- Use 1 pinch small dice red onion
- Provide 1 pinch small dice dill pickle
- Use 1 tsp mayonnaise
- Get 1/4 tsp dijon mustard
- Get salt and pepper
- Prepare 1 dash red wine vinegar
Steps to make Beef Carpaccio and Papas Hauncaina:
- Combine aji paste, oil and feta in a robo coupe. Set aside
- Trim tenderloin, wrap in plastic and freeze.
- Combine all all ingredients for potato salad and set aside.
- Shave tenderloin as thin as possible and place on plate.
- Place a spoonful of aji paste on plate next to beef and smear with a spoon
- Place 3 ounces of potato salad on the otherside next to the beef.
- Garnish with a drizzle of extra virgin oil and fresh cracked black pepper.

Papa a la Huancaína is dish of sliced potatoes covered in a spicy cheese sauce that is typically served cold, as a first course or luncheon dish. If you prefer a spicier sauce, add a chilli pepper. Because it is served cold Papa a la Huancaina is a favourite food of Peruvians to take on picnics and trips. This is traditional Peruvian spicy cheese sauce, often served over boiled and sliced potatoes.
